Output 93b5d580f364200407f122f3c7ff1a0efdd494031cd2cc9fed67e77e1dcc898b:5

value
598937
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ab8a732d223c63a3ca866a9fc1fcca95502f2462 OP_EQUAL
address
3HL3L1pcAGaLseqqV67dARC3UHrKwRkK4b
transaction
93b5d580f364200407f122f3c7ff1a0efdd494031cd2cc9fed67e77e1dcc898b
spent
true